Injury Accident in Beaver County Sends Guymon Man to the Hospital

Joe Denoyer - October 15, 2019 10:27 pm

An injury accident occurred on Tuesday afternoon at approximately 1:20pm on US Highway 83, 6 ½ miles south of Turpin, Oklahoma in Beaver County.

A 2001 Kenworth driven by Gabriel Don Galvan, 44, of Guymon, was traveling south on Highway 83 when a driver side front tire blew out causing the semi to depart the roadway to the left rolling one time.

Galvan was transported by Seward County EMS to Southwest Medical in Liberal in critical condition, then later transferred to Wesley Medical in Wichita, Kansas. He was admitted for trunk internal, head
and arm injuries.

Seatbelts were in use at the time of the accident.
